    I made this tonight for my grandsons and great grands. This is a keeper. Very *kid friendly* AKA, finger food for the little ones. Worked so much better than plain baked sweet potatoes, no need to add toppings. I plan to use this for Thanksgiving this year. It can cook along with the turkey, although not as long. Good when you only have one oven! I scrubbed them first, left the skin on as suggested. If you love sweet potatoes, this is a nust try recipe - you won't be dissapointed.
    Thanks, Paula - you always come through for us!!

    I cannot believe there's no sugar in this recipe. The sweet potatos come out so sweet you would think they are sugar coated. Such a simple recipe with so few ingredients. I've had it once a week for the past few weeks. I'm the only one in the family that will eat sweet potatoes, so I make them potato wedges and separate the pan with foil and cook them all at the same time. Amazing! Where has this recipe been all my life?
